3d Printing: Fostering creativity to your students
This is a course focusing on the use of 3D printing in the classroom for different subjects. The course promotes the think – design – print procedure for facilitating creativity and innovation at the school.
Description
As one of the basic aims of e-Nable Greece is to integrate 3D printing in education, we train many teachers/trainers from mainstream or inclusion school about the 3D printing technology.
Furthermore we consider 3D printing one of the most suitable technology for providing inclusion education for students with learning difficulties or physical disabilities.
This course is intended for any teacher/educator desire to use the technology of 3d printing in mainstream or inclusion classroom, especially for those educators wishing to learn how to effectively use 3d printing projects to increase or develop the creativity of their students. The course content is open to teachers of all scientific fields, subjects and levels. History teacher can design artifacts or ancient monuments (Egypt pyramids, ancient temples or theaters), geography teachers can print topography maps, biology teacher can print DNA helix or cross section of human organs and so on. Special reference will be made on how 3d printing can help people with special needs or in general people of any need, as this is the main work of e-Nable community and also this objective will develop significant social skills for the next generation European citizens as solidarity and volunteering.

Methodology & assessment
Project Based Learning: Teachers will form groups of 3 persons according their teaching subject (1 team of Chemistry teachers, another team of history teachers and so on). Each team will design and print a simple object for their classroom (for example the molecular construction of water or the column of the Parthenon temple)
Demonstration: The hardware, parts and basic setup of a 3d printer will be explained to the trainees
Learning by doing: the trainees will actively engaged with the 3d printing process, trying to print objects useful for their lessons.
Formative assessment: during the course the trainers will estimate the level of trainees and adjust the content of the course according to the individual needs of the trainees.
